Psyched by the 4-D Witch (1968, USA) is a weird Hippie film directed by Victor Luminera.

Main Details

  • Released in 1972
  • Color
  • Running Time: 81 Minutes
  • Production Co.: New Art Films
  • Distribution Co.: Emerson Films
  • Conceived, Written, and Directed by Victor Luminera
  • Executive Producer: Milton Lawrence
  • Filmed and Edited by Larry Milton
  • Special Talent by Pretty Girl Int'l Agency
  • Special Effects by Larry Milton
  • Casting by Victor Luminera
  • Props and Costumes by Victor Luminera
  • Starring: Margo, Esoterica, Tom Yerian, Kelly Guthrie, Sandra Lane, Gigi Suzette, Don Markos, Lila Beatty, and "A Host of Astral Demons"
